    For the record, I have no problem with Fiona winning a Best Artist award. I think she's a fantastic penciler and colorist, and I'm a fan of her work. And I don't think what she does in the “inking” stage—which in her process is actually more like simply tightening and refining her pencils—is bad, it's just not what I would consider among the best in the inking field.

    Like @Adam_Murdough said, it's becoming more and more difficult to make the distinctions as to what each artist is doing now that technology is changing the way artists work. The traditional assembly line approach will be around for several years to come, but it is in a transition stage.

    While that would make choosing nominees for the category much simpler, I find the inkers I like best are often artists who ink their own pencils. And often they are doing very loose pencils with most of the drawing done in the inking.

    I would suggest three categories: Best Penciler (for those who only pencil); Best Inker (for those who only ink someone else’s pencils); and Best Artist (for those who ink their own work).

    Or if you want to make it simpler still, two categories: Best Artist (for those who ink their own work) and Best Art Team (for the best penciler/inker pairing). But I would prefer to see those remain separate categories, and not combined into a single, Best Artist/Art Team as some award ceremonies have done.
